E Fred Schubert Wellfleet
Engineering & Technology / Electrical & Electronic Engineering
AD Scientific Index ID: 1582797
Rensselaer Polytechnic Institute
person_outline
E Fred Schubert Wellfleet's MOST POPULAR ARTICLES